Description

A FREEHOLD RESIDENTIAL BUILDING PLOT having the benefit of FULL PLANNING PERMISSION for the erection of a 3 BEDROOMED DETACHED BUNGALOW situated on the periphery of the rural village community of Trelech that offers a Village Pub and Primary School and which in turn is located on a bus route some 9 miles south of the Teifi Valley town of Newcastle Emlyn, is located some 10 miles north of the A40 trunk road and town of St. Clears and is located within 14 miles of the readily available facilities and services at the centre of the County and Market town of Carmarthen. The property enjoying ease of access to the Pembrokeshire Coast National Park (10 miles) and town of Cardigan (14 miles).

PLANNING PERMISSION: -

Full planning permission was granted on the 8th July 2020 under Planning Reference No W/38985 for the siting of a 3 bedroomed detached bungalow - a copy of which is obtainable of the Agents offices or alternatively interested applicants may view the Planning Permission in favour of the property by visiting www.carmarthenshire.gov.uk and by accessing the Planning Portal Section and entering the Planning Reference Number W/38985 in the search box. Applicants should note that the vendor has entered into a Unilateral Undertaking dated 3rd July 2020 requiring a financial contribution of £12,108 towards affordable housing.

PLOT DIMENSIONS: -

The site has a frontage to the publicly maintained estate road of approximately 19.5 Metres to the existing formed 'hammer head' with there being a depth along the western side boundary of of 19.5 Metres and there is a width at rear of 35 Metres.

All dimensions mentioned on these particulars are approximate having been provided by the sellers architects and therefore prospective purchasers must satisfy themselves as to the accuracy of the same prior to agreeing to purchase the plot.

APPLICANTS SHOULD NOTE THAT THERE IS A 6 METRE PROTECTED WIDTH BETWEEN THE SIDE WESTERN ELEVATION WALL OF THE PROPOSED BUNGALOW AND THE REAR BOUNDARY OF THE PROPERTIES KNOWN AS 'LLUEST' AND 'TRESI AUR' (WATER MAIN AND UNDERGROUND ELECTRICITY CABLE).

From Carmarthen or St. Clears the property is located by travelling to the village of Meidrim and in the centre of the village turn onto the B4299 'Trelech/Newcastle Emlyn' Road - signposted. Travel in a northerly direction for approximately 6.5 miles to the village of Trelech. Upon entering Trelech bear right in the centre of the village towards Newcastle Emlyn continuing up the hill past the entrance for the Primary School and 'Tafarn y Beca' Public House. Continue past the entrance to 'Caerwenog' and turn next left into 'Maes Cawnen' and Plot 11 is the first on the right hand side.

Mains electricity, water and drainage are available. Prospective purchasers must satisfy themselves as to the cost of connecting to the relevant services prior to submitting an offer for the property.
